Steve Moore's 69 Camaro
Body
All original sheet metal except passenger front floor pan & RH fenderwell has been replaced PPG Concept single stage urethane: ebony black, torch red fenderwells and rad. support, inside trunk; grey metallic
Rechromed original bumpers
Marquez tail lights & rear SS emblem
Original LS remote mirror (painted)
smoothed firewall
DSE subframe connectors
all glass replaced
all emblems replaced
all original window trim and drip rail trim polished
rewired entire car

Drivetrain
GM 454 "ol surburban motor"
Edelbrock Performer rpm intake
Edlebrock Performer 750 cfm carb
shorty headers; 2.5" flowmaster system with crossflow muffler
Be Cool radiator
Centerforce clutch
Tremec 5 speed

12 bolt with 3.08:1 posi

Car is a frame off job, body rotated, blasted all over, etc. Interior was farmed out by a local upholstry shop.  Not the most extreme PT car, but a good hiway cruiser thats fun to drive and scats fairly well.  Had a blast with it at Road Atlanta.
